Expansion of Blackpool Parent Infant Relationship Service (PAIRS) into Blackburn with Darwen Family Hubs

Purpose
Lancashire and South Cumbria Integrated Care
Board (L&SC ICB) have agreed to commission Blackpool Teaching
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ust (BTHT) to expand the Blackpool
Parent Infant Relationship Service (PAIRS) into Blackburn with
Darwen (BwD), through a hub and spoke model. This model will
involve a small satellite team of two parent-infant therapists
working under Blackpool PAIRS but integrated with BwD services and
hosted in BwD Family Hubs
Content
Chief officer approval to contribute
£60,371.25 to the Lancashire and South Cumbria Integrated
Care Board to support the expansion of Blackpool Parent Infant
Relationship service into Blackburn with Darwen Family hubs.
